How to make it

  • Preheat oven to 400°F. Prepare Yogurt Mint Sauce.
  • Spray jelly-roll pan with nonstick cooking spray.
  • Place breasts on prepared pan.
  • Combine garlic, lime juice, oil, thyme, nutmeg, cinnamon, pepper, allspice and cloves in small bowl; spread evenly over breasts.
  • Bake 15 minutes or until chicken is no longer pink in center.
  • Serve with Yogurt Sauce.
  • Recipe:
  • 1/2 cup plain fat-free yogurt
  • 1tablespoon brown sugar
  • 1tablespoon minced fresh mint leaves
  • Preparation:
  • Combine all ingredients in small bowl; mix well.
